Music, dance, theater, digital photography, and ceramics are among the opportunities available to students at The Harvey School, located on a wooded, 100-acre campus in Katonah, NY. The co-educational college preparatory school, which enrolls students in grades 6 through 12, places a high premium on the performing arts, and its new arts center, which was opened last spring, continues to realize that vision. The state-of-the-art facility includes a 3,320-square-foot theater, which seats 250 people; a gallery space on the first floor; a large dance studio; a ceramic studio; and a digital art room for digital photography classes and workshops. Small class size (averaging 12 students) encourages academic achievement and personal growth in an environment that is both warm and supportive. Students can be challenged by 12 Advanced Placement courses, in addition to the academically rigorous art, drama, music and creative writing programs available at the school. Tell me a bit about The Harvey School.
The Harvey School is Co-ed private boarding school located in New York, US. It was founded 1916 , and currently has about 360 students, 5.00% of whom are international students.
